COVID-19 test that gives result ‘in minutes’ to be rolled out in poorer countries
A test that can diagnose COVID-19 in just 15-30 minutes is set to be rolled out across the world.

In a major milestone in the effort to curb the spread of the coronavirus, 120 million of the rapid antigen tests from two companies will be supplied to low- and middle-income countries over six months.

The $US5 tests look like a pregnancy test, showing two blue lines for a positive result.

Speaking at a news conference, World Health Organisation director-general Dr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us announced that an agreement between WHO and partners had allowed millions of the tests to be made available to low- and middle-income countries.

“This will enable the expansion of testing, particularly in hard-to-reach areas that do not have lab facilities or enough trained health workers to carry out PCR tests,” Tedros said.

“This is a vital addition to their testing capacity and is especially important in areas of high transmission.”

WHO says the wider availability of a quick, reliable and inexpensive test will help 133 countries to track infections, closing the gap with wealthy nations.

Wealthy countries that have signed up to the Access to Covid tools initiative (ACT accelerator) will be able to order the tests too.
